SLE Discussion Paper Series

The SLE Discussion Paper Series serves to disseminate results from ongoing research projects of the Centre for Rural Development (SLE) as quickly as possible. The series aims at stimulating critical discussion of its results in science and in the field as well as to inform policy makers and the interested public about the work of the SLE. The results presented in this series will be considered for further publications in journals, meta-analyses and other media.
